Inquiry opened into Barry Green Memorial Fund following governance and financial management concerns
Investigation of charity鈥檚 accounts prompts further inquiry by charity watchdog

皇冠体育app Charity Commission has opened an inquiry into the (1000492), due to concerns that there has been misconduct and/or mismanagement at the grant-making charity.
皇冠体育app charity鈥檚 purposes include rescuing and supporting animals that have been cruelly treated.
皇冠体育app Commission previously opened a double defaulters鈥� class inquiry case into the charity on 9 December 2019, to examine its failure to file its accounts on time twice. During this work the Commission found several other regulatory concerns about the charity鈥檚 governance, including potential unmanaged conflicts of interest, and concerns over the charity鈥檚 financial management.
This new inquiry will examine the concerns identified at the charity, including:
-
the extent to which the trustees are complying with their legal duties in respect of the administration, governance and management of the charity, and particularly their financial accounting responsibilities
-
the extent to which any failing or weaknesses identified in the administration of the charity during the inquiry were the result of misconduct and/or mismanagement by the trustees
-
the extent to which the trustees responsibly managed the charity鈥檚 resources and financial affairs, and particularly how they have managed conflicts of interest
皇冠体育app Commission may extend the scope of the inquiry if additional regulatory issues are identified.
It is the Commission鈥檚 policy, after it has concluded an inquiry, to publish a report detailing what issues the inquiry looked at, what actions were undertaken as part of the inquiry and what the outcomes were. Reports of previous inquiries by the Commission are available on GOV.UK.
